Chelsea attacking midfielder Eden Hazard will be fit to face Crystal Palace on Sunday, according to the Evening Standard.

The Belgian playmaker had to sit out the Blues’ 4-0 win against Burnley at the weekend with a back injury, but he has now returned to full fitness.

As expected, though, Hazard will not be selected to play in the Carabao Cup fourth-round tie versus Derby County this evening with manager Maurizio Sarri using the full depth of his squad.

The  27-year-old returned to full training today, but the club will not risk him ahead of more important matches in the league.

Chelsea do have some selection issues for the front three ahead of tonight’s game. Pedro is ill and Olivier Giroud is suffering leg fatigue. It means Alvaro Morata will likely start the match, along with Victor Moses and possibly Ruben Loftus-Cheek in a forward role.

However, the Blues do have other options with teenager Callum Hudson-Odoi having come on against BATE Borisov last week.
